MongoDBMongoDB 是一个基于分布式文件存储的数据库。由 C++ 语言编写。旨在为 WEB 应用提供可扩展的高性能数据存储解决方案。MongoDB 是一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。MongoDB 是目前最流行的 NoSQL 数据库之一,使用的数据类型 BSON(类似 JSON)。 安装 MongoDB(以W
转载 2023-08-14 15:51:43
156阅读
## Python 删除 db 文件 在 Python 的数据处理过程,我们经常需要使用数据库(db)来存储和管理数据。然而,有时候我们需要删除已经存在的数据库文件,以便重新开始或清理存储空间。本文将向您介绍如何使用 Python 删除 db 文件,并提供相应的代码示例。 ### 使用 os 模块删除文件 Python 的 `os` 模块提供了各种文件和目录操作的功能。我们可以使用 `o
原创 2023-07-18 05:39:36
240阅读
一、isinstance(obj,cls)和issubclass(sub,super)  isinstance(obj,cls)检查是否obj是否是类 cls 的对象class Foo(object): pass obj = Foo() isinstance(obj, Foo)issubclass(sub, super)检查sub类是否是 super 类的派生类cla
转载 2023-12-24 10:24:19
39阅读
在应用聚类算法时,其挑战之一就是很难评估算法效果的好坏,也很难比较不同的算法的结果。下面我们来对已经学过K均值、凝聚聚类、DBSCAN等算法做下评估。用真实值评估聚类:有一些指标可用于评估聚类算法相对于真实聚类的结果,其中最重要的是调整rand指数(adjusted rand index,API)和归一化互信息(normalized mutual information, NMI),二者都给出了定
聚类算法之DBSCAN算法介绍及实现1 DBSCAN介绍1.1 基本概念1.1.1 密度聚类1.1.2 DBSAN算法1.2 基本原理/算法流程1.3 评价2 DBSCAN算法实现2.1 DBSCAN API实现2.2 比较DBSCAN和K-means的实现效果 1 DBSCAN介绍1.1 基本概念1.1.1 密度聚类密度聚类也被称作“基于密度的聚类”(density-based cluster
#!/usr/bin/python #_*_ coding:utf-8 _*_ import MySQLdb import time import threading import random from email.MIMEText import MIMEText from email.MIMEMultipart import MIMEMultipart from email.MIMEB...
转载 2018-07-07 21:29:00
106阅读
2评论
# Python 清除db文件的数据 数据库是应用程序中常用的数据存储方式之一,而db文件是数据库的物理存储文件。在某些情况下,我们可能需要清空db文件的数据,以便重新开始使用数据库。本文将介绍如何使用Python清除db文件的数据。 ## 1. 打开db文件 在清除db文件的数据之前,我们首先需要打开db文件。在Python,我们可以使用sqlite3模块来操作SQLite数据库
原创 2023-07-30 15:20:38
536阅读
实验环境:windows10(1607)、mysql5.7.16  (for windows zip) 主库(端口3306)配置文件:[mysqld] #数据库根目录 basedir = D:\mysql_home\mysql1 #数据存放目录 datadir = D:\mysql_home\mysql1\data #端口 port = 3306 #需要添加字符编码的设置 ch
转载 9月前
44阅读
{"moduleinfo":{"card_count":[{"count_phone":1,"count":1}],"search_count":[{"count_phone":4,"count":4}]},"card":[{"des":"阿里云数据库专家保驾护航,为用户的数据库应用系统进行性能和风险评估,参与配合进行数据压测演练,提供数据库优化方面专业建议,在业务高峰期与用户共同保障数据库系统平
六、数据库基础知识数据库管理系统(DBMS)经历了3个阶段:人工管理阶段文件系统阶段,例如使用Excel等数据库系统阶段 使用数据库,有共享性更高,冗余度低,数据独立性强,数据粒度小等特点。6.1 数据库结构数据库系统(Database System,DBS)由硬件和软件共同构成。硬件主要用于存储数据库的数据,包括计算机、存储设备等。软件部分主要包括数据库管理系统、支持数据库管理系统运行的操作系
转载 2024-01-12 06:29:38
38阅读
Python是可以连接数据库,并从数据库获取相应的数据库的,但是怎么连接呢?这是个问题,以下是我使用Python建立数据库连接的步骤(我使用的工具为:PyCharm)2.解压下载文件,双击setup.py进行安装。3.打开pycharmFile----Settings----Interpreter双击setuptools进入找到ibm_db点击Install Package进行安装,等待安装结束,
在Ceph分布式存储系统DB盘是非常重要的组成部分之一。它负责存储集群元数据以及一些关键性能数据,起着至关重要的作用。而在Ceph,红帽公司一直扮演着重要的角色,为用户提供稳定可靠的解决方案。 首先,让我们来了解一下CephDB盘的作用。DB盘用于存储集群的元数据,包括PG元数据、OSD映射信息、MON映射信息等等。这些数据对于Ceph集群的正常运行至关重要,任何一个元数据的损坏或丢失都
原创 2024-03-19 09:48:04
103阅读
脱机reorg需要一定的空间,这个空间与目标所在的数据表空间、索引表空间、以及临时表空间均有关,各空间需求的大小与表和索引所占用的数据页和索引页相关。 (1)对表执行reorg操作如:db2 reorg table tabschema.tabname,可以理解成四个步骤: 1、排序 2、构建 3、替换 4、重建索引 当执行第1,2,3步时,使用目标表所在的数据表空间,将在数据表空间中建立目标表的影
转载 2024-03-04 13:30:29
944阅读
主从复制主机数据更新后根据配置和策略, 自动同步到备机的master/slaver机制,Master以写为主,Slave以读为主,只能有一个主,可以多个从。用处:读写分离,性能扩展容灾快速恢复 master宕机,重启后一起如初,slave宕机重启后需要重新连接到master。slaveof <ip><port> 主从复制原理:当 slave连接上master后,向slav
转载 10月前
23阅读
# 使用Python连接MangoDB数据库的步骤 ## 1. 确保已经安装MongoDB和Python 在开始之前,确保你已经正确安装了MongoDB和Python。你可以从官方网站下载并按照指示进行安装。 ## 2. 安装PyMongo库 PyMongo是Python操作MongoDB的官方库。你可以使用pip命令来安装PyMongo库。 ```python pip install p
原创 2023-10-30 07:37:39
104阅读
# Python 与数据库的连接与操作指南 在现代软件开发,数据库的使用是不可或缺的。无论是用来存储用户信息,文章,评论或其他数据,都会需要一个良好的数据库设计和操作流程。本文将教你如何使用 Python 来连接和操作数据库。我们将使用 SQLite,它是一个轻量级的关系数据库,适合初学者使用。整个流程的概述如下: ## 整体流程 | 步骤 | 操作
原创 7月前
31阅读
在处理大型应用程序时,数据库(DB)计算的需求随之变得愈加复杂。本文将深入探讨“Python 计算 DB”相关问题,包括调试和优化的信息,设计出具体的解决方案,有助于提升业务效率。 ### 背景定位 在某个关键项目中,我们发现由于数据库查询性能较差,导致页面加载延迟,影响了用户体验。经过监测,发现了以下问题演变过程: 1. **初期**:通过常规查询方法,性能尚可,但随着数据量增长,逐渐出现
# 如何使用Python打开.db文件 ## 介绍 在本文中,我将向你介绍如何使用Python打开.db文件。如果你是一名刚入行的小白,不用担心,我会一步一步地教你如何实现这个目标。首先,让我们来了解一下整个过程的流程。 ## 流程 以下是实现目标的步骤: | 步骤 | 描述 | |----|-----| | 1. | 导入所需的库 | | 2. | 连接到.db文件 | | 3. | 执
原创 2023-09-13 06:26:40
724阅读
# 使用Python连接数据库:基础知识与示例 数据库是现代应用程序不可或缺的一部分。无论是简单的个人项目,还是复杂的企业级系统,数据的存储、读取和管理都是至关重要的任务。本文将介绍如何使用Python连接数据库,并提供代码示例和图表,以便于您更好地理解这一过程。 ## 数据库概述 在介绍如何使用Python连接数据库之前,首先要了解一些基本概念。数据库是一个有组织的数据集合,可以用来存储
原创 10月前
36阅读
如何在Python中进行数据库查询 ## 引言 在开发过程,经常会遇到需要从数据库查询数据的情况。Python作为一门优秀的编程语言,提供了各种各样的库和模块来操作数据库。本文将向你介绍如何在Python中进行数据库查询。 ## 准备工作 在进行数据库查询之前,我们需要先安装相应的数据库驱动程序。Python提供了许多不同的数据库驱动程序,如`mysql-connector-pytho
原创 2024-01-22 08:14:37
31阅读
  • 1
  • 2
  • 3
  • 4
  • 5